The binkw32.dll file is a dynamic link library component belonging to Bink Video, a proprietary video codec developed by RAD Game Tools. During the 2000s and 2010s, almost every major video game used Bink Video to compress and play full-motion video files, such as game intro logos, cinematic cutscenes, and menu backgrounds.
